Carmen Lopez Obituary, Death; – Authorities have confirmed the identity of the individual who was fatally stabbed in an Upper Manhattan apartment, while the suspected perpetrator is anticipated to face charges.
Carmen Lopez, aged 47, was assaulted at approximately 4:30 a.m. on Monday within her apartment complex located on West 129th Street in Manhattan.
According to police, the suspect was recorded on surveillance footage waiting for Lopez in the third-floor corridor of her residence.
Upon her arrival, the assailant inflicted multiple stab wounds across her body.
She was swiftly transported to Mount Sinai Morningside in critical condition, where she was later declared deceased.
Neighbors and friends of Lopez have stated that she was a mother to four young children and resided with them and her mother.
Residents mentioned that she generally kept to herself but was frequently seen with her children and was always amiable.
“It is painful to witness what has happened to a young woman I know,” expressed neighbor Ella Thomas. “My daughter is of the same age and was raised in this building.”
Neighbor Basilio Gonzalez recounted seeing blood on the stairs and discovered that the murder victim was his neighbor, with whom he had maintained a friendly relationship for approximately 20 years.
“She was a good woman, and she had four children. This is tragic,” Gonzalez remarked.
Police have indicated that a man believed to be her ex-boyfriend was apprehended at the hospital, where he was receiving treatment for injuries reportedly sustained during the stabbing.
Charges against the suspect remain unresolved.
“This appears to be an incident driven by passion and potentially domestic violence, although this has not been confirmed. However, the individual responsible for this act seems to be troubled in both mind and spirit,” stated Dr. Iesha Sekou from Street Corner Resources.
The surveillance footage has yet to be made public.
